flat black might not match up the way you want it too...i know krylon satin black matches up very well to factory ext trim pieces, could go semi flat if you want too but i wouldnt go flat. wont look right or hold up too long. good luck though, should be an easy fix.

I actually used Mother's Back to Black for my wiper arms and they turned out great! I'm planning to do the same with the cowl in a few days. I think u have less risk of f-ing your pieces up with some mismatched paint.
